Akimbo Snakeshot Revolvers have been a problem in the past with Warzone, and it looks like history is repeating itself in MW3’s Warzone. Players have discovered that an Akimbo Snakeshot loadout with the Tyr Revolvers literally takes people out in one shot, and people are already getting frustrated playing against them.

Getting a true one-shot in Warzone has always been something players have been looking for. Various weapons have been adjusted over the years to prevent people from instantly killing their opponent. But if one shotgun doesn’t do the trick, why not take two with you? Warzone players have discovered that Tyr Snakeshots are just as strong as the initial akimbo Snakeshots that took over Warzone a few years ago, kicking off an incredibly frustrating meta for many. players.

With the recent arrival of Warzone in MW3, players have been trying to figure out which weapons are the best options in the mode. And, to their credit, Sledgehammer has been quick to adjust the balance to weaken a wide variety of meta weapons since Warzone launched. However, one thing has flown under their radar: the Akimbo Tyr Snakeshots. Clips showing how powerful these weapons are at close range are posted all over social media, and players are quickly ditching their rifles to load their revolvers and quickly make work of everyone else in the lobby.

Rated took out 3 players in 2 seconds in a complete squad wipe that, without the Snakeshot Revolvers, seemed truly impossible to counter. And, while there’s a certain level of skill involved in managing to place these shots consistently for a clip like this, there’s no denying that these weapons are incredibly overpowered.

These weapons were so overpowered that Raven Software stepped in to completely disable Snakeshot Tyrs in an emergency patch, making this weapon literally impossible to use less than a day after the weapon gained momentum in the meta.

With Raven confirming that they will significantly reduce the power of the Snakeshot when they are returned to the game, it’s likely that we will never see the Tyr in such an abused state again. Stay tuned to find out how this story will end!
